Claire Fisher

Gold Miner's Journal

2007-06-03

You can probably count the number of disposable singer /songwriters of the past decade or so on the fingers and toes of all of the poor soul’s who were conned into buying their records. Ms. Fisher, however, is not among those counted on endless digits. Keeping her instrumentation simple, her lyricism sharp and poignant, and her melodies and harmonies memorable, Claire Fisher is not to be discounted. Grand Rapidians (and the world, alike)! Perk up ye ears and listen!
